SAP Account Manager Salaries in Boulder

The average SAP Account Manager in Boulder earns an estimated $95,770 annually, which includes an estimated base salary of $68,270 with a $27,500 bonus. SAP's Account Manager compensation is $4,154 more than the US average for a Account Manager. Account Manager salaries at SAP in Boulder can range from $57,888 - $120,000.

In Boulder, The Business Development Department at SAP earns $11,224 more on average than the Marketing Department.

Account Manager Compensation by Gender (All Companies)

The average female Account Manager at companies similar size to SAP reported making $121,876, while the average male Account Manager at similar sized companies reported making $119,572.

Account Manager Compensation by Ethnicity (All Companies)

The average Hispanic or Latino Account Manager at companies similar size to SAP reported making $126,667, while the average African American/Black Account Manager at similar sized companies reported making $112,367.

How Account Managers at SAP Rate Their Compensation

The majority of Account Managers at SAP believe they're compensated fairly. 94% of Account Managers at SAP say they receive annual bonuses, and the vast majority (85%) are satisfied with their benefits. See more compensation ratings at SAP
